Sierra Leone - Dry Peas Harvested Area
Since 2014, Sierra Leone Dry Peas Harvested Area rose 5.8% year on year. At 4,637 Hectares in 2019, the country was ranked number 52 comparing other countries in Dry Peas Harvested Area. Sierra Leone is overtaken by New Zealand, which was number 51 at 5,180 Hectares and is followed by Malawi with 4,593 Hectares. Canada ranked the highest with 1,711,000 Hectares in 2019, +19.6% versus 2018. Russia, China and India resp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Greece witnessed the best average annual growth at +179.8% per year, while Malawi witnessed the worst performance at -36.1% per year.
